Hexagon Expands Partnership with Bass Tool & Supply

Hexagon's Manufacturing Intelligence division in the Americas has announced the continued growth and expansion of its partnership with Bass Tool, a Houston, TX-based leader in tooling, inspection, and metrology solutions. As a Value Added Reseller and Authorized Service Partner, Bass Tool represents Hexagon's full metrology product line portfolio-from stationary measurement solutions to laser trackers and handheld scanners, metrology software, and more-across south Texas and southern Louisiana.

Hexagon and Bass Tool have been collaborating since early 2025 to deliver metrology solutions and localized technical support. The partnership has continued to scale as Bass Tool represents two key regions experiencing rapid industrial growth, fueled by a rise in aerospace, semiconductor, oil & gas, and general manufacturing. With a focus on speed, service, and scalability, the partnership addresses long-standing gaps in the region-enabling faster equipment deployment, shorter service lead times, and expert technical training for shops of all sizes.

"Bass Tool brings the technical strength and customer-first mindset we look for in a partner," said Paul Rogers, President and CEO, Americas and Asia Pacific, Hexagon Manufacturing Intelligence. "Their team understands manufacturing because they come from manufacturing-and that has made all the difference in how quickly and successfully we have been able to grow our presence in this region. They do not just sell equipment; they solve real-world problems for customers. That kind of credibility and hands-on expertise is invaluable as we continue to scale in high-growth markets."

In addition to selling and supporting Hexagon metrology devices and software, Bass Tool also offers contract inspection services that allow smaller manufacturers to validate parts without owning a coordinate measuring machine (CMM). They also provide in-depth training, inspection programs, and set-up videos to help customers improve their quality assurance and measurement techniques. This hands-on approach builds loyalty and fosters long-term growth, especially among emerging aerospace suppliers who are required to leverage CMM technology.

The company recently released its 2025 Product Catalog to over 3,000 customers, featuring over 2,000 pages of products with 30+ pages dedicated to metrology. Their engineers bring decades of shop floor experience, offering 2-3 days of free on-site support with every system sold and multiple weeks of training for complex implementations. Since partnering, Bass Tool has already seen customer growth stemming from these service commitments and expanded product offerings. Local manufacturers have experienced shorter service call lead times and delivery timelines. Bass Tool has also supported multiple industry events focused on metrology.

"We are proud to scale availability of Hexagon's world-class technology, meeting the growing needs of manufacturers in south Texas and southern Louisiana," said Mark Money, Vice President at Bass Tool. "Together, we are helping customers move faster, improve quality, and compete in some of the world's most demanding industries. It is about more than just delivering equipment-it is about building long-term relationships, offering smart solutions, and standing behind every system we support. That is what drives real results for our customers."

With over 90,000 stocked part numbers, $10M+ in revolving inventory, and a 53,000-sq.-ft. warehouse, Bass Tool combines national-scale inventory with a deeply local service model.
